Sebastian Wrong's Filigrana collection arrives at an intersection of Venetian glass tradition and contemporary British design sensibility. Each piece begins as mouth-blown glass, with colored canes rolled directly into the molten surface before the form is set, producing a precise yet subtly individual stripe pattern across the body.
Acid etching follows, softening the exterior to a matte finish that diffuses light evenly while preserving the depth of the embedded color. The result reads differently at various distances: from across a room, a quiet geometric rhythm; at close range, the grain and irregularity of hand production become legible.
- Mouth-blown glass construction with rolled colored canes
- Acid-etched exterior for diffused, even light output
- Available in cylindrical and mushroom table configurations
- Part of a wider family that includes a rechargeable lantern form

What is filigrana glass and how is it made?
Filigrana is a glass technique rooted in Venetian tradition, in which colored glass canes are rolled into the surface of molten, mouth-blown glass before the final form is shaped. Each piece carries slight variation as a natural consequence of this hand process, so no two are identical.
What does the acid-etching do to the glass surface?
Acid etching creates a matte, frosted exterior that softens and diffuses emitted light across the glass body. It also draws the eye inward, making the embedded colored canes more visually prominent by reducing surface glare.
Which shapes are available in the Filigrana table light range?
The table light is offered in two forms: a cylindrical version and a mushroom-shaped version. A rechargeable lantern also exists within the broader Filigrana family, giving the collection flexibility across different placement and lighting needs.
Who is Sebastian Wrong and what defines his design approach?
Sebastian Wrong is a British designer who served as Design Director of Established & Sons from its founding, shaping the studio's commitment to working closely with makers and materials. His work tends toward objects that reward close observation, with production methods that remain visible in the finished piece rather than concealed beneath surface polish.
